A solo traveller safari Kenya to the Maasai Mara is one of Africa’s great independent adventures, combining the freedom of individual travel with the camaraderie of a small group game drive experience in Kenya’s most celebrated wildlife reserve. This 4-day group-join safari is specifically designed for solo travellers, couples, and small groups of up to two who want to experience the legendary Big Five without the cost of a private vehicle. You join a shared game-drive vehicle with a maximum of six passengers, led by a professional Maasai-born guide who brings decades of wildlife tracking experience to every morning and afternoon drive. This solo traveller safari offers extraordinary value without compromise on the quality of the wildlife experience, the comfort of your lodge accommodation, or the expertise of your guide. The Maasai Mara hosts one of the highest concentrations of lion, leopard, elephant, buffalo, and cheetah on the African continent, and with three nights based in the reserve, you have four game drives to accumulate extraordinary sightings across different sectors of this iconic landscape. Many solo travellers find that the group-join format adds a social dimension to the safari experience, with like-minded wildlife enthusiasts from around the world sharing the excitement of each sighting, the stories around the campfire, and the universal language of wonder that Africa’s wildlife inspires.
